1 error: this `else { if .. }` block can be collapsed
2 --> $DIR/collapsible_else_if.rs:14:12
6 LL | | if y == "world" {
7 LL | | println!("world!")
12 = note: `-D clippy::collapsible-else-if` implied by `-D warnings`
13 help: collapse nested if block
15 LL ~ } else if y == "world" {
16 LL + println!("world!")
20 error: this `else { if .. }` block can be collapsed
21 --> $DIR/collapsible_else_if.rs:22:12
25 LL | | if let Some(42) = Some(42) {
26 LL | | println!("world!")
31 help: collapse nested if block
33 LL ~ } else if let Some(42) = Some(42) {
34 LL + println!("world!")
38 error: this `else { if .. }` block can be collapsed
39 --> $DIR/collapsible_else_if.rs:30:12
43 LL | | if y == "world" {
44 LL | | println!("world")
51 help: collapse nested if block
53 LL ~ } else if y == "world" {
54 LL + println!("world")
61 error: this `else { if .. }` block can be collapsed
62 --> $DIR/collapsible_else_if.rs:41:12
66 LL | | if let Some(42) = Some(42) {
67 LL | | println!("world")
74 help: collapse nested if block
76 LL ~ } else if let Some(42) = Some(42) {
77 LL + println!("world")
84 error: this `else { if .. }` block can be collapsed
85 --> $DIR/collapsible_else_if.rs:52:12
89 LL | | if let Some(42) = Some(42) {
90 LL | | println!("world")
97 help: collapse nested if block
99 LL ~ } else if let Some(42) = Some(42) {
100 LL + println!("world")
107 error: this `else { if .. }` block can be collapsed
108 --> $DIR/collapsible_else_if.rs:63:12
112 LL | | if x == "hello" {
113 LL | | println!("world")
120 help: collapse nested if block
122 LL ~ } else if x == "hello" {
123 LL + println!("world")
130 error: this `else { if .. }` block can be collapsed
131 --> $DIR/collapsible_else_if.rs:74:12
135 LL | | if let Some(42) = Some(42) {
136 LL | | println!("world")
143 help: collapse nested if block
145 LL ~ } else if let Some(42) = Some(42) {
146 LL + println!("world")
153 error: this `else { if .. }` block can be collapsed
154 --> $DIR/collapsible_else_if.rs:97:10
160 | |_____^ help: collapse nested if block: `if false {}`
162 error: aborting due to 8 previous errors